About the role:
As a Product Design Release Engineer Vehicle Closure System Lead Engineer you will own the design engineering and release of closure systems across multiple vehicle programs. You will lead cross-functional product development teams to deliver integrated high-quality closure subsystems that balance innovation performance cost mass and manufacturability.
This role requires strong technical depth in closures proven leadership skills and the ability to collaborate across functions and regions to deliver high-quality products on time.
Key Responsibilities:
System Leadership & Cross-Functional Collaboration:
Lead closure subsystem development and integration with cross-functional partners to achieve robust solutions with balanced imperatives.
Support system architects and lead integrators to guide studio program and manufacturing teams toward integrated solutions that balance innovation content and manufacturing constraints.
Support development and validation of the dimensional strategy for the subsystem and interfacing components.
Effectively negotiate trade-offs with cross-functional partners to arrive at balanced solutions.
Collaborate extensively with Body Manufacturing Body Shop General Assembly VDDV/CAE Engineers to balance subsystem requirements SSTS requirements packaging and dimensional needs.
Ensure theme development enables high quality and on-time execution.
Lead the development of studies and alternatives recommending program direction based on cost mass timing DFMEA quality and other key imperatives.
Communicate information clearly to and from internal and external customer organizations.
Technical Leadership in Closure Subsystems:
Apply a strong understanding of SSTS at a high level to enable adaptation to new vehicles and innovation programs.
Demonstrate deep technical knowledge of closure systems and system integration including components such as latches hinges counterbalances power actuators handles and sensors.
Lead subsystem innovation balancing risk and reach with quality and on-time execution.
Understand region-specific differences in materials processes and requirements.
Maintain knowledge of competitive benchmarks and trends in closure subsystems.
Engage with the TS team and act as an active leader in GSSLT.
Drive the development and implementation of subsystem best practices and effectively share learnings across programs/platforms/AVDC.
Apply strong knowledge of manufacturing processes for closure systems across Stamping Body Paint and GA.
Product Development Team (PDT) & Program Execution:
Lead the Product Development Team (PDT) to meet all deliverables on time while managing imperatives and providing integrated solutions across multiple programs.
Run effective subsystem PDT meetings driving alignment issue resolution and execution.
Lead the PDT to execute quality chain elements with rigor and excellence.
Co-lead System Design Reviews Peer Reviews DRBTR Reviews to ensure 100% design fidelity and best-practice compliance with a strong focus on interfaces and integration.
Drive completion of key deliverables through the Vehicle Development Process (VDP) utilizing PDT and component timing plans including:
Math releases
SORs and sourcing
Tool kick-offs
Test-ready properties and validation
ICDs CRVs MRDs for build events
PPAP completion
Demonstrate working knowledge of GM systems and processes (ECR PRTS eMerge PPAP TWOs etc.).
Co-lead development execution and approval of validation plans for subsystems.
Lead PDT SQ and Purchasing teams to enable on-time sourcing of qualified suppliers.
Use Robust Engineering tools (DFSS OPEX etc.) to optimize product design.
Launch & Dimensional Quality:
Lead development and execution of the dimensional strategy including BIW foundation assessment fit strategy capability assessments and validation utilizing VSM CAE plans matching and slow builds.
Ensure GD&T strategy is aligned with dimensional capability and assembly strategy.
Determine the root cause of dimensional issues and drive robust corrective actions.
Work with Manufacturing to develop closure system process validation plans that support high-quality on-time launches.
